Packaging Corporation of America
ACCOUNTING FALL CO-OP (Valdosta Mill)
Packaging Corporation of America, Valdosta, Georgia, United States, 31601
Overview
ACCOUNTING FALL CO-OP (Valdosta Mill) at Packaging Corporation of America (PCA). PCA is a Fortune 500 ideas and solutions company with a corrugated packaging business and a white paper business. We have approximately 15,000 team members in more than 100 locations in the United States, aiming to deliver products and services that meet customer needs with performance and environmental responsibility. Responsibilities
Prepared and record accounting transactions Ensure the integrity of accounting records for completeness Ensure accuracy and compliance with accepted accounting policies and principles Perform accounts receivable, accounts payable, credit, and collection duties Basic Qualifications
Currently enrolled majoring in accounting program Broad understanding of accounting principles, theories, concepts, and practices Must be a student in good standing with the University The student will have either completed the Freshman year or will have completed the Freshman year when co-op begins Experience using Microsoft Excel, Outlook, PowerPoint, Word, and Project Successful completion of drug screen required and authorization to work in the U.S. A minimum grade point average of 3.0/4.0 Preferred Qualifications
Pulp & Paper industry experience preferred Accounting Experience Preferred The following Knowledge, Skills & Abilities: Ability to work well under pressure and within time constraints, multi-task, and build sound relationships with both internal and external customers Excellent communication, analytical, organizational, and computer skills Ability to make sound decisions through creative problem-solving, ambiguity, and change Ability to work in a fast-paced environment and handle multiple requests simultaneously Ability to read and understand technical correspondence, memos, instructions, and reports Ability to apply skills to continuous process improvement while maintaining safety Demonstrate leadership skills and abilities Pay & Benefits
Salary Range: $30.00 hr. Seniors $29.00 hr. Juniors $27.00 hr. Sophomores $25.00 hr. Freshmen $1000.00 Monthly Housing Stipend 1.5 pay over 40 hours in a week Reasonable Reimbursement of Relocation to and from the co-op assignment Medical Insurance if eligible 401k with company matching Retirement Savings Plan Educational Assistance Program 11 paid holidays Vacation Time Employee Assistance Program (EAP) All qualified applicants must apply at Careers.packagingcorp.com to be considered.
